After Parineeti Chopra’s Maana Ke Hum Yaar Nahin, the makers of Meri Pyaari Bindu are all set to launch Haareya, the second song from the film, today. Filmed on Ayushmann Khurrana, composed by Sachin-Jigar and sung by Arijit Singh, the song depicts Abhimanyu’s (played by Khurrana) fascination for Bindu (Parineeti) as he loses his heart to her. Says the actor, “This is one of my favourite songs in the film. It is easy on the ear, hummable, and has an instant connection to anybody who is besotted by his girlfriend. It is an ‘unplugged’ song that immediately uplifts your mood.”

Since Ayushmann plays a pulp fiction writer in the film, the song is set in his workplace that comprises a typewriter, books like Awara Dhoban and Guitarphobia that he has written, music CDs and posters. “There are several photos of Bindu and props from the past as they remind him of his love. Since he is a writer, he weaves all his female characters around her, every girl resembles her! That’s how besotted he is with her,” elaborates the actor.

Interestingly, even though the song is featured in the film, they have cut a separate video for it, which they are launching. “The footage is taken from the film as there is no lip sync of the song in the movie, it will play in the background,” he says.

Incidentally, while Parineeti made her singing debut in the film, Ayushmann who is a singer, hasn’t sung a single song in the movie! He says, “I had to unlearn singing to play the character in the film. Since I am playing a writer who does not know how to sing, I actually had to act that up.”
